$19,000

3141 W Barberton Place, Citrus Springs, FL 34434

Save Contact

Sold Price:

$19,000

Sold Date: 08/26/2024

3141 W Barberton Place Citrus Springs, FL 34434

Sold MLS# OM681529

0.23 Acres Lot/Land